The Workplace Rumble: Human Workers vs. Robot Employees
As companies embrace automation, the workplace is rapidly transforming. But who makes the better employee?
Human Worker Pros
- Adaptability: Humans can pivot and adapt to new situations faster than you can say "corporate restructuring."
- Problem-Solving: Give a human a complex problem, and they'll find a creative solution—or a clever workaround.
- Team Spirit: Humans thrive in collaborative environments, often bonding over shared lunch breaks or group projects.
Robot Employee Pros
- Efficiency: Robots don't need breaks, lunch hours, or motivational speeches.
- Precision: Robots can perform tasks with near-perfect accuracy, making them ideal for repetitive tasks.
- Cost-Effectiveness: Once programmed, robots are a one-time investment with no salary or benefits required.
Winner: Robots take this round! While humans bring creativity, robots bring cold, hard efficiency.
